Arsenal wants to sign a new left winger this summer, but after recent developments, the possibility of signing one of its hoped targets could collapse.

Mikel Arteta hopes strikers and left wingers will activate the offense before the 2025-26 season, with the former having a lot of focus, but there is a desire to sign someone to compete with underrated Gabriel Martinelli and Leardro Trossard over the past 12 months.

Real Madrid’s Rodrigo appears as the target, while Nico Williams is another Legal Leaguer player on the club’s radar. However, the latter possibility of participation has been negatively affected in the last 24 hours.

Barcelona gains advantage in their efforts to sign Nico Williams

Nico Williams of Action for Athletic Bilbao (Photo: Juan Manuel Serrano Arce/Getty Images)

As Ben Jacobs reported, Barcelona was in consultation with Williams’ agents, and upon the meeting, the parties reached an agreement on the wage package. Spain International is ready to accept less money for what it had previously requested from the LA Liga Champions.

Barcelona has been offering Williams a wage of 12 million euros per season this summer, and considering he is a Spanish international based in Spain, the move to Catalonia in particular is very appealing.

Arsenal had already lost the ground to Bayern Munich to sign Williams. These developments regarding Barcelona could make things even more difficult for North Londoners.

It is still unknown that Williams will end at the beginning of September when the summer transfer window closes. The athletic club is working to keep him up, but it can be difficult when Barcelona, ​​Arsenal and Bayern all turn.
